What is ACCA?
The Association of Chartered Certified
Accountants (ACCA) is an international accounting
body established in 1940 AD. It is one of the largest and fastest
growing Accountancy bodies in the world with over 250,000 members
and students. It has its headquarter in United Kingdom
and has activities in more than 140 countries including Nepal.

CAT is a vocational qualification
which will allow you to work in accounting support roles.
This is advisable for persons who are looking for introduction
into accountancy.
Introductory Level
1
Recording Financial Transaction
2
Information for Management Control
Intermediate Level
3
Maintaining Financial Records
4
Accounting for Costs
Advanced Level
5
Managing People and Systems
6
Drafting Financial Statements
7
Planning, Control and Performance Management
and any two of the following:
8
Implementing Audit Procedures
9
Preparing Taxation Computations
10
Managing Finances
ACCA
professional course will confer upon you the professional
degree of Chartered Certified Accountants. It is recognized
the world over. In Nepal, it is equivalent to the professional
degree of Chartered Accountant.
Part I
1.1
Preparing Financial Statements
1.2
Financial Information for Management
1.3
Managing People
Part II
2.1
Information Systems
2.2
Corporate and Business Law
2.3
Business Taxation
2.4
Financial Management and Control
2.5
Financial Reporting
2.6
Audit and Internal Review
Part III
Any two of the follwing:
3.1
Audit and Assurance Services
3.2
Advanced Taxation
3.3
Performance Management
3.4
Business Information Management
And all three Core Papers:
3.5
Strategic Business Planning and Development
3.6
Advanced Corporate Reporting
3.7
Strategic Financial Management
